BackNew President for Kia Motors Europe
Kia has announced the appointment of Mr Sun-Young Kim to the position of President Kia Motors Europe with immediate effect.
Mr Kim brings a wealth of diverse executive experience to Kia’s European operations having worked in the automotive industry in Korea, the USA, Belgium and the UK.
Born in February, 1955, Mr Kim joined Hyundai Engineering & Construction Ltd in 1981 and subsequently held senior executive positions at the Hyundai Corporations headquarters in Seoul, at Hyundai Motors America and at Korea’s largest components manufacturer — Hyundai Mobis, initially in Belgium, before being appointed Vice President of the International Business Division based in Seoul.
In January 2007, Mr Kim was appointed President of Kia UK and oversaw the annual sales which outperformed the market trend during his two years with the company.
The 53-year old Mr Kim is married with two children and is an enthusiastic golfer in his spare time.
Mr Kim’s predecessor at KME, Mr Kwang Ho Nam, is returning to the Kia Motors in Korea, to take up a new executive position at the corporation’s headquarters.

Kia Motors Europe
Kia Motors Europe is the European sales, marketing, and service arm of Kia Motors Corporation. With its headquarters in Frankfurt, Germany, it covers 32 markets in Europe.
About Kia Motors Corporation
Kia Motors Corporation (www.kiamotors.com) — a maker of quality vehicles for the young-at-heart — was founded in 1944 and is Korea’s oldest manufacturer of motor vehicles. As part of the Hyundai-Kia Automotive Group, Kia aims to become one of the world’s premier automotive brands. More than 1.4 million vehicles a year are produced at 13 manufacturing and assembly operations in nine countries. These vehicles are sold and serviced through a network of distributors and dealers covering 172 countries. Kia today has more than 40,000 employees and annual revenues of almost US$17 billion. It is the major sponsor of the Australian Tennis Open. Kia is also an official automotive partner of FIFA — the governing body of the FIFA World Cup — as well as a EUROTOP partner of UEFA.
